The TPD4E001 is a four-channel Transient Voltage Suppressor (TVS) based Electrostatic Discharge (ESD) protection diode array. The TPD4E001 is rated to dissipate ESD strikes at the maximum level specified in the IEC 61000-4-2 international standard (Level 4). This device has a 1.5-pF IO capacitance per channel, making it ideal for use in high-speed data IO interfaces. The ultra low leakage current (< 1 nA maximum) is suitable for precision analog measurements in applications like glucose meters and heart rate monitors.

The TPD4E001 is available in DRL(SOT), DBV (SOT-23), DCK (SC-70), DRS (QFN), and DPK (PUSON) packages and is specified for –40°C to +85°C operation. See also the TPD4E1U06DCKR and TPD4E1U06DBVR which are p2p compatible with the TPD4E001DCKR and TPD4E001DBVR. These devices offer higher IEC protection, lower capacitance, lower clamping voltage, and eliminate the input capacitor requirement.
